2-3 Attaching The Top Main FrameAssembly
Place the top main frame assembly P#(00197800)
(Figure 9) onto the main frame legs and fasten each side
by using (1) 3/4”-10 x 1-1/2” HHCS P#(05959600), (1)
3/4”-10 nyloc nut P#(06540800), (1) ½”-13 x 1” HHCS
P#(05947100), and (1) pivot frame handle
P#(00194900). The handles are used to pivot the frame
to the rear for mower engine access. Be sure that the
handles are tight and the frame is in the upright position
before each use!

2-4 Safety Interlock HarnessConnection
The safety interlock harness is located inside of the right
PTO arm assembly (Figure 2-4a). Toinstall the harness
to the mower, lift the hood of the mower for engine
compartment access. Route the harness as shown
towards the parking brake switch bracket on the mower
(Figure 2-4b). Fasten the harness to the mower’s rear
frame by using (1) zip tie P#(J0245) to prevent the
harness from rubbing the mower’s tire. Next, remove the
(2) bolts (Figure 2-4c) from the parking brake switch
bracket for access to the brown/yellow and red/violet
wires. Remove the brown/yellow wire from the parking
brake switch and connect to the brown/yellow wire of the
harness. Connect the red/violet wire to the parking brake
switch, where the brown/yellow wire was removed
(Figure 2-4d). Replace the bolts removed from the
parking brake switch.
